Service Cost In Hornsby Bend
The cost for wet insulation removal in Hornsby Bend typ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of the damage and size of the area affected.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Causes Wet Insulation?
Wet insulation typically results from leaks, flooding, condensation, or poor ventilation. Quick detection and remediation can prevent further damage.
How Long Does The Wet Insulation Removal Process Take?
The process duration can vary, but generally it takes a few hours to a couple of days, depending on the extent of moisture and area affected.
What Should I Do After Wet Insulation Removal?
After removal, it’s essential to dry the area thoroughly and assess for any potential repairs needed to prevent future issues.
